# checkmatelib
Tools for interacting with the Checkmate URL checking service.
Usage
-----
```python
from checkmatelib import CheckmateClient, CheckmateException
client = CheckmateClient("http://checkmate.example.com")
try:
hits = client.check_url("http://bad.example.com", "YOUR_CHECKMATE_API_KEY")
except CheckmateException:
... # To block or not to block?
if hits:
print(hits.reason_codes)
```
### Updating the data files
You can refresh the domain information with the following command:
```shell
bin/run/update_data.sh
```
## Setting up Your checkmatelib Development Environment
First you'll need to install:
* [Git](https://git-scm.com/).
On Ubuntu: `sudo apt install git`, on macOS: `brew install git`.
* [GNU Make](https://www.gnu.org/software/make/).
This is probably already installed, run `make --version` to check.
* [pyenv](https://github.com/pyenv/pyenv).
Follow the instructions in pyenv's README to install it.
The **Homebrew** method works best on macOS.
The **Basic GitHub Checkout** method works best on Ubuntu.
You _don't_ need to set up pyenv's shell integration ("shims"), you can
[use pyenv without shims](https://github.com/pyenv/pyenv#using-pyenv-without-shims).
Then to set up your development environment:
```terminal
git clone https://github.com/hypothesis/checkmatelib.git
cd checkmatelib
make help
```

## Changing the Project's Python Versions
To change what versions of Python the project uses:
1. Change the Python versions in the
[cookiecutter.json](.cookiecutter/cookiecutter.json) file. For example:
```json
"python_versions": "3.10.4, 3.9.12",
```
2. Re-run the cookiecutter template:
```terminal
make template
```
3. Commit everything to git and send a pull request
## Changing the Project's Python Dependencies
To change the production dependencies in the `setup.cfg` file:
1. Change the dependencies in the [`.cookiecutter/includes/setuptools/install_requires`](.cookiecutter/includes/setuptools/install_requires) file.
If this file doesn't exist yet create it and add some dependencies to it.
For example:
```
pyramid
sqlalchemy
celery
```
2. Re-run the cookiecutter template:
```terminal
make template
```
3. Commit everything to git and send a pull request
To change the project's formatting, linting and test dependencies:
1. Change the dependencies in the [`.cookiecutter/includes/tox/deps`](.cookiecutter/includes/tox/deps) file.
If this file doesn't exist yet create it and add some dependencies to it.
Use tox's [factor-conditional settings](https://tox.wiki/en/latest/config.html#factors-and-factor-conditional-settings)
to limit which environment(s) each dependency is used in.
For example:
```
lint: flake8,
format: autopep8,
lint,tests: pytest-faker,
```
2. Re-run the cookiecutter template:
```terminal
make template
```
3. Commit everything to git and send a pull request
